chris serves as the political analyst and is a regular guest on iowa public radio. his research includes understanding the psychology of voting, as well as the impact of gender on group decision making. in the latest cnn/orc poll, 6 in 10 likely democratic caucus- goers named hillary clinton as the candidate with "the best chance of winning in the general election in november," a 22 point lead over her rival, senator bernie sanders. yet, in terms of overall preference, clinton trails sanders by 8 percentage points, 51 to 43 percent. clearly some poll respondents are putting policy above electability, but policy victory is only possible with electoral victory. respondents as most important in deciding how to vote (economy and health care), sanders leads clinton by 22 points and 6 points, respectively. and, not surprisingly, sanders has a 19 point edge over clinton on "best represents the values of democrats like yourself." the relatability issue continues to be a problem for clinton, and she is clearly struggling in terms of gaining any sort of issue advantage with t

(sheila) kuoo radio's steve schwaller has more on the upcoming referendum. steve? officials with iowa lakes community college are holding a series of informational sessions leading up to a february 2nd vote on a $16 million dollar referendum. vice president of administration says the funding would allow some upgrades to take place at each of the college's five campuses... "in algona we are planning an addition to our building for an entrepreneuri al center. in emmetsburg we're planning to coordinate all of our offices into one major area. we're going to have a remodeled area on the north part of the building. we'll probably move our convenience store. in spencer we anticipate putting a new roof on our building. we acquired a building in 2005 101,000 square feet, and the roof leaks and we need to improve that. in estherville we have a need for a music and fine arts area to have a fine arts addition to our campus. this has been discussed for over 25 years. there's a need for this, we'll be working with our l
